King Carthur PolishCoat is the best All In One polish we know. PolishCoat contains abrasive ingredients that remove small scratches, oxidation and other defects from varnish and paint surfaces. In addition to the polishing ingredients, the composition of the substance hides remaining paint surface defects, improving the gloss. In addition to its excellent polishing properties, PolishCoat leaves a durable, literally silicon-hard, protective film on the paint surface for up to three months. The easiest way to both polish and protect paint and varnish surfaces with the same treatment! King Carthur PolishCoat can be used both by hand and with a polishing machine. It fills even the smallest pores in the paint surface, making the surface completely smooth and very shiny. The treated surface is very repellent and easy to keep clean. Compared to thorough mechanical polishing, PolishCoat offers a cheap and easy solution, as the 3-in-1 composition reduces the required work steps and materials.
PolishCoat was developed as a solution for those who do not have the opportunity or desire for a thorough grinding or mechanical polishing, but who still want their car to look as good as when they drove it out of the factory gates. With little effort, scratches can be both removed and covered, and the protective properties of the substance ensure a high-gloss and scratch-repellent surface for up to 3 months. The substance's excellent repellency reduces dirt adhesion and makes cleaning easier, thus reducing the risk of scratches.

Thoroughly clean the paintwork to remove any stubborn dirt. Dry the car. Shake the bottle thoroughly and dispense a small amount (2-4 pea-sized drops) of polish onto the applicator/polishing pad.
When using a machine, use a medium-cutting or finishing disc depending on the hardness of the paint surface. It is advisable to apply a little more material to a clean disc and spread it evenly over the entire disc with your finger so that there are no dry spots. In the future, 2-4 pea-sized dots will be enough. Work a small area at a time (approx. 30-50 x 30-50 cm). Use moderate rotations in the machine (approx. 700-1000 with a rotary, speed setting 2-4 with an eccentric) and light pressure. Work the material evenly into the surface, approx. 3 passes, until it starts to become transparent. Polish the surface with a clean microfiber cloth.
When applying by hand, it is recommended to apply with a little pressure and a foam or microfiber applicator, and work the PolishCoat into the surface for best results. Work a small area (approx. 30-50 x 30-50 cm) at a time. Apply PolishCoat to the surface in an even film while applying pressure. The material does not require a separate drying time, meaning it can be polished off immediately after working.
